In 1959, an alien experiment crashes to earth and infects a fraternity member. They freeze the body, but in the modern day, two geeks pledging a fraternity accidentally thaw the corpse, which proceeds to infect the campus with parasites that transform their hosts into killer zombies.

levent-taskan There is a usual level of unintended cheesy humor that has become associated by re-watching 80ies science-fiction/horror/comedy films and if you look at some of 'Night of the Creeps's contemporaries they don't tend to age well. After a couple of decades you tend to laugh at how bad the effects are instead of what the filmmakers intended as humor. To it's credit the humor in 'Night of the Creeps' is quite intentional and exceeds most in the genre and keeps the movie quite fresh after three decades. The plot isn't particularly original, the pace is quite slow in places and some of the acting is way too cheesy even for this kind of film but the dialogue is snappy enough to make you not give an ounce of a dingo's kidneys about any of that. Overall the film feels like it was made with a lightness of heart that elevates it most of the time and was made not for frights (of which there are quite a few) but for fun and it admirably succeeds.
one-nine-eighty This B-movie looks, feels and smells like the decade that spawned it, the 80's. A somewhat unknown film "Night of the Creeps" isn't a blockbuster or epic film by any stretch of the imagination, even as a B-movie it struggles at times to have an identity. It's not really until the last half an hour that the film really gets going. This is a bit of a pity as the opening 10/15 mins offers up so much tacky promise. Aliens unwittingly allow an alien spore loose on Earth, it lands in the middle of nowhere America and coincides with a lunatic escapee attacking people. After the police think they have brought the maniac down they assume the trouble is over but they don't account for the Alien spore which is incubating in the brain of the madman. Flash-forward to the 80's and some college kids unwittingly unleash the corpse of the lunatic (it's been locked up as an experiment) which reanimates due to the alien spore to make a zombie. Once loose the zombie and alien spore escape to wreak havoc around the college on the lead up to prom night. As the alien spore breeds it multiplies and gradually more and more of the college kids become zombies. Will the zombies bring down college and middle America or will somebody step up to the mark and fight? Do they have a shotgun and a flamethrower? Hopefully!With it being an 80's B-movie expect low budget effects, the aliens at the beginning will set expectations for this. The plot isn't that original as it's all been done before. The acting is pretty awful and that's saying something as it looked like it was meant to be serious for the most part. If you think you recognise the main star, Jason Lively, it's because he was Rusty Griswold in "national Lampoon's European Vacation".
